Baciata Lyrics English Translation by Malik Montana

Malik Montana describes a world of fast money and luxury brands, from a black Lamborghini to exclusive wristwatches. The song moves through lavish nights and strict personal rules about safety and loyalty. The track’s title hook defines the sound, as the performer boasts ‘The diamonds on my neck are dancing the bachata for me’ (Diamenty na szyi tańczą mi baciatę), turning wealth into a visual rhythm.
